3.0r5 was the last stable version of Debian before the current one (3.1).
It's installer was problematic, to say the least, for the new user.

I suggest you go here:
<http://www.debian.org/CD/netinst/#netinst-stable>
and select the official netinst cd image for the i386 distribution.
It will begin downloading automatically (about 150 MB or so, so go get
some pizza). burn that iso image and do a network (www) installation
of your system.

Your machine appears to be an 1805 series Toshiba, which people have
been successfully running Debian on since two major releases ago, so I
don't see major problems with installing 3.1 (Sarge).
